Everything You Need to Know About Licensed Casinos in the United States

What Is a Licensed Casino?

A licensed casino is a gambling establishment that operates under the oversight of state or federal regulatory bodies. These entities must adhere to strict online gambling regulations to ensure fair play, financial transparency, and consumer protection. In the United States, US casino licensing is managed by state-specific authorities, with tribal casinos also operating under the Indian Gaming Regulatory Act (IGRA). Choosing a licensed casino guarantees that players are engaging with a legitimate operator committed to ethical practices.

Legal Framework for Casino Operations in the USA

The United States has a decentralized system for regulating gambling, with each state determining its own laws. For example, Nevada and New Jersey have well-established frameworks for both physical and online gambling regulations. Tribal casinos operate under federal and tribal jurisdiction, ensuring compliance with IGRA. US casino licensing requires operators to undergo rigorous audits, background checks, and financial reviews to maintain their credentials. This legal structure protects players from fraud and ensures the integrity of the industry.

How to Verify a Casino’s Licensing Status

Players can verify a casino’s legitimacy by checking official regulatory websites. For instance, the New Jersey Division of Gaming Enforcement and the Nevada Gaming Control Board publish lists of licensed operators. Additionally, third-party platforms like eCOGRA provide certifications for online licensed casinos. Always look for the licensing authority’s seal on the casino’s homepage and cross-reference it with official records.

Common Licensing Authorities and Their Roles

Key licensing bodies in the US include the Nevada Gaming Control Board, the New Jersey Division of Gaming Enforcement, and the National Indian Gaming Commission. These organizations enforce online gambling regulations, conduct regular audits, and revoke licenses for non-compliance. Casino operators must demonstrate financial stability, anti-money laundering (AML) protocols, and adherence to responsible gaming policies to retain their licenses.

Responsible Gaming and Licensed Casinos

Responsible gaming is a core principle of licensed casinos, enforced through online gambling regulations. Operators must provide tools like deposit limits, self-exclusion options, and links to support organizations such as Gamblers Anonymous. US casino licensing authorities require these measures to prevent problem gambling and promote player well-being.
